Teacher of EnglishBack
We are looking for a talented and enthusiastic teacher, ready to play a full part in the work of this strong department. The successful applicant will also have the prospect of teaching highly motivated and academically accomplished students throughout the key stages.
The English department currently comprises seven specialist teachers. Pupils are taught within forms at KS3 and then divided into smaller mixed ability sets from Year 10. The department follows the Edexcel specification at GCSE, and OCR at A level.
All teaching takes place in the English department on the middle floor of the Mitchell Building (constructed 2020), just below the school’s state of the art Library. Each is equipped with visualisers and projectors; the department has its own office and an extensive storeroom. There are suites of computers that can be booked by any department for use in lesson time.
The department runs or supports a number of extra-curricular activities from Debating and Mock Trial to the National Theatre’s New Views playwriting scheme, English Societies and the Sixth Form Theatre Club.
The successful applicant will be an outstanding teacher with excellent subject knowledge supported by a good honours degree in English or a related subject. The ability to form good working relationships with colleagues and students is essential.
We welcome applications from ECTs and experienced teachers. For the right candidate there is the opportunity to discuss leadership roles within the department. We are essentially looking for a full-time role but can consider the right part-time applicant.
